Technical Field
The utility model relates to the technical field of medical appliances, in particular to a heparin cap.
Background
The heparin cap is an indispensable apparatus in the clinical indwelling transfusion process as a commonly used medical apparatus, the traditional heparin cap is formed into a whole by a shell with a spiral connector and a rubber puncture piece, is connected with the connector of a transfusion pipeline in clinical use, and uses an injection puncture apparatus to puncture the rubber puncture piece to convey liquid medicine or extract body fluid such as blood. When the heparin cap is used clinically, the appearance of the catheter kept in the body of a patient can be closed to keep the inside of the catheter sterile, after each transfusion, a clinical nurse can use heparin sodium or normal saline to seal the kept catheter through the heparin cap, and then the water stop clamping piece is closed to prevent the blood of the patient from flowing back;

Referring to fig. 1-3, the present invention provides a technical solution: the utility model provides a heparin cap, includes casing 1, and the one end of casing 1 is tubaeform setting, and through-hole 2 has been seted up to the center department of 1 one end of casing, through above-mentioned design, when the syringe need add the medicine to the heparin cap in, tubaeform through-hole 2 is convenient for the location of syringe.
Rubber packing 3 has been placed to casing 1's inside, and 1 inside below fixed mounting that is located rubber packing 3 of casing has first stopper 8, and the upper surface of first stopper 8 is hugged closely in the lower surface of rubber packing 3. Through the above design, first stopper 8 can be effectively spacing when the syringe passes rubber packing 3, makes rubber packing 3 can not the downstream reduce malleation space, and rubber packing 3 can effectively completely cut off the outside air and prevent that the gas in the heparin cap from leaking the inside pressure that influences the heparin cap.
The other end fixed mounting of casing 1 has connecting seat 4, and the outside of connecting seat 4 is provided with anti-skidding line, and thread groove 15 has been seted up to the inside of connecting seat 4, and the interior top fixed mounting of connecting seat 4 has sealing washer 16, through above-mentioned design, makes things convenient for connecting seat 4 and keeps somewhere the management system intercommunication each other, and when connecting seat 4 with when keeping somewhere the management system threaded connection, sealing washer 16 can contradict and improve the leakproofness between the two in the junction, avoids the production of the weeping condition.
The center of the connecting seat 4 is fixedly provided with a conical head inner cavity 5, the conical head inner cavity 5 is communicated with the shell 1, and the medicine in the positive pressure space can slowly flow into a retention management system communicated with the conical head inner cavity 5 through a crack formed on the rubber spacer 6.
Rubber spacer 6 has been placed with the inside of 4 fixed connection one ends of connecting seat to casing 1, and 1 inside top fixed mounting that is located rubber spacer 6 of casing has second stopper 9, and the lower surface of second stopper 9 is hugged closely in the upper surface of rubber spacer 6, and through the aforesaid design, second stopper 9 is spacing with rubber spacer 6, prevents that 6 not hard up messenger's malleation spaces of rubber spacer from diminishing, leads to pressure unstability.
Through holes 10 are formed in the centers of the first limiting block 8 and the second limiting block 9, so that the medicine filled by the injector can flow into the conical head inner cavity 5 through the first limiting block 8 and the second limiting block 9.
The two sides of the shell 1 are respectively provided with an easy-to-pull assembly 7.
